Headline Pinot Noir Sonoma Coast is a full-bodied California red wine sourced from the cool, fog-influenced vineyards of Sonoma Coast, one of California's most prestigious appellations for Pinot Noir. At 14.5% alcohol by volume, this 750ml bottle delivers a richer, more robust expression of the grape than many classic Burgundian-style Pinots.
The wine showcases dark fruit flavors of black cherry, plum, and blackberry with good acidity and structure. It leans toward a fuller-bodied style that will appeal to fans of Cabernet Sauvignon who are exploring Pinot Noir. The wine benefits from decanting for approximately 30 minutes before serving to allow it to fully open and reveal its character. It received 90 points from Wine Enthusiast and has been praised for its value at Costco pricing. The retail price is approximately $35, making it an attractive buy at Costco's regular price of $22.99.
